CM Gupta credits PM Modi for putting YOGA on global stage

She was speaking at the 59th Foundation Day and Yoga Day celebrations of the Indian Yoga Institute held at Chhatrasal Stadium.

The Chief Minister said yoga is far more than just a fitness routine. “Yoga helps balance the body, mind, and soul, making individuals more disciplined, calm, and filled with positive energy,’ she remarked. Stressing its holistic benefits, she added, “Yoga teaches us self-awareness, focus, and balance, which prepare us to face life's challenges with determination and calmness.”
